          <inserted>To the year ending May 2022, the United Kingdom (UK) is the largest export destination of South Australian wine based on value. It has taken over the number one position after remaining as the second largest market behind China for five years.</inserted>
        </text>
        <text id="20220906d4bf0b8d8d6a4078a0004059">
          <inserted>The UK is currently the second largest destination market based on volume behind New Zealand and remains a priority market for the Department for Trade and Investment.</inserted>
